HomeMy WebLinkAboutRES NO 04-72RESOLUTION NO. 4-79- A RESOLUTION OF TH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F BAKERSFIELD CERTIFYING TITLE TO THE INTER- SECTIONS WITHIN THE "BAKERSFIELD TOPICS PLAN-2 FOR THE INSTALLATION AND MODIFICATION OF TRAFFIC SIGNALS AND STREET LIGHTING SYSTEMS AT VARIOUS INTERSECTIONS." SECTION 1. WHEREAS: (a) The State of California Division of Highways requires a certificate from the City concerning the title to City roadways which are to receive Federal Funds under the Urban Traffic Operations Program to Increase Capacity and Safety; and (b) It is desired by the Council of the City of Bakersfield that the following intersections be improved as an 06-T.O.P.I.C.S. Project: (1) Ming Avenue at Freeway '99 off-ramp, (2) Ming Avenue at South Real Road, (3) Oak Street at Palm Street, and (4) Oak Street at Chester Lane (including only those portions within the corporate limits). ABSTAINING COUNCILMEN: C K and' ficio Clerk of the E Council of the City of Bakersfield APPROVED: da,~f_..February, 1972 ~f Bakersfield RIGHTS-OF-WAY CERTIFICATE The City of Bakersfield, by and through its Mayor, duly authorized to execute this Certificate, 'hereby certifies, in connection with the rights-of-way for the following 06-T.O.P.I.C.S. Project intersections: (1) FLing Avenue at Freeway 99 Off-Ramp, (2) Ming Avenue at South Real Road, (3) Oak Street at Palm Street, and (4) Oak Street at Chester Lane (including only those portions within the corporate limits). That all required rights-of-way for construction of these projects have been acquired by the City of Bakersfield by appropriate legal instrument (grant deeds, subdivision dedication); and the following is hereby certified: 1. Status of Right-of-Way Acquisitions. The entire rights-of-way for these projects were acquired by street right-of-way deed or subdivision dedication. 2. Status of Affected Railroad Facilities.
